Maintenance Schedule
Follow this maintenance schedule
only
if
none
of
the
conditions from the Short Trip/City Maintenance
Schedule is true.
Do
not use this schedule if the vehicle
is used for trailer towing, driven in a dusty area or used
off
paved roads. Use the Short Trip/City schedule for
these conditions.
Driving
a
vehicle with afully warmed engine under
highway conditions causes engine oil to break
down slower:
Every
7,500
Miles
(12
500
km):
Engine Oil and Filter
Change (or every
12
months, whichever occurs first).
Chassis Lubrication (or every
12
months, whichever
occurs first). Tire Rotation.
Every
30,000
Miles
(50
000
km):
Air Cleaner Filter
Replacement. Fuel Tank, Cap and Lines Inspection.
Every
50,000
Miles
(83
000
km):
Automatic Transaxle
Service (severe conditions only).
Every
60,000
Miles
(100
000
km):
Engine Accessory
Drive Belt Inspection.
Every
100,000
Miles
(166
000
km):
Spark Plug Wire
Inspection. Spark Plug Replacement.
Every
150,000
Miles
(240
000
km):
Cooling System
Service (or every
60
months, whichever occurs first).
These intervals only summarize maintenance services.
Be sure to follow the complete maintenance schedule
on the following pages.
